STD6N60DM2N-channel 600 V, 0.95 Ohm typ., 5 A MDmesh DM2 Power MOSFET in a DPAK package | Transistors | 2 | Active | This high-voltage N-channel Power MOSFET is part of the MDmesh™ DM2 fast recovery diode series. It offers very low recovery charge (Qrr) and time (trr) combined with low RDS(on), rendering it suitable for the most demanding high-efficiency converters and ideal for bridge topologies and ZVS phase-shift converters. |
